Financial Support and Selection Requirements
Universities are providing scholarships ranging from partial tuition coverage to fully-funded packages, with award criteria showcasing both competitive performance and academic achievement. Prospective applicants must exhibit exceptional skill in their chosen game title, typically verified through competitive rankings and tournament results. Selection committees also assess players’ capacity to develop, dedication to their team, and ability to manage competitive obligations with university studies.
The monetary support often cover more than tuition fees, including accommodation, equipment allowances, and travel expenses for competitions. Universities recognise that elite esports players require substantial resources to maintain competitive standards. These extensive scholarships aim to create equal opportunities, making certain talented players from all socioeconomic backgrounds can chase both their gaming ambitions and degree qualifications simultaneously.
Training Venues and Coaching Support
Prominent universities are setting up dedicated esports training centres featuring advanced gaming computers, high-refresh monitors, and ergonomic furniture designed for competitive play. These facilities offer players ideal conditions for practice sessions, strategic preparation, and match preparation. Many universities hire professional esports instructors from professional esports, ensuring competitors obtain professional instruction in game mechanics, team coordination, and competitive strategy development.
Beyond physical infrastructure, universities are committing resources to full-spectrum support offerings encompassing sports psychologists, nutritionists, and strength conditioning specialists experienced in esports demands. Coaching staff review match footage, develop training regimens, and coach players on professional growth. This holistic approach mirrors traditional sports programmes, confirming esports athletes obtain expert support across all aspects of competitive performance and personal development.
